The journey from raw sesame seeds to premium bottled oil involves six critical phases:
| Stage | Key Objective | Optimal Temp Range (°C) |
|---|---|---|
| Seed Cleaning | Remove impurities (dust, stones, broken seeds) | Room temp (20–25°C) |
| Pre-Pressing & Dehulling | Increase oil yield by removing shells | 60–70°C |
| Hot Press Extraction | Maximize extraction efficiency | 100–120°C |
| Filtration & Degumming | Remove phospholipids, proteins | 70–80°C |
| Deacidification | Neutralize free fatty acids | 120–140°C |
| Final Refining | Improve oxidative stability and clarity | 150–180°C (with nitrogen purge) |
